IP address 90.80.78.246 lookup, whois and location finder

IP address  90.80.78.246
90.80.78.246  France
IPv4
90.80.78.246
Orange
Orange
90.80.78.244 - 90.80.78.251
Europe/Paris (UTC+2)
France 
Provence-Alpes-Cote d'Azur
Pertuis
43.692501068115, 5.5029001235962
Show
Connection type cable or DSL